English: Black Madonna, Basilica of Notre-Dame de la Daurade in Toulouse. Ceramic altar by Gaston Virebent .

This building is classé au titre des monuments historiques de la France. It is indexed in the base Mérimée, a database of architectural heritage maintained by the French Ministry of Culture, under the reference PA00135704 .
